8.16.0

Important Changes

  • feat(nextjs): Use spans generated by Next.js for App Router (#12729)

Previously, the @sentry/nextjs SDK automatically recorded spans in the form of transactions for each of your top-level server components (pages, layouts, ...). This approach had a few drawbacks, the main ones being that traces didn't have a root span, and more importantly, if you had data stream to the client, its duration was not captured because the server component spans had finished before the data could finish streaming.

With this release, we will capture the duration of App Router requests in their entirety as a single transaction with server component spans being descendants of that transaction. This means you will get more data that is also more accurate. Note that this does not apply to the Edge runtime. For the Edge runtime, the SDK will emit transactions as it has before.

Generally speaking, this change means that you will see less transactions and more spans in Sentry. You will no longer receive server component transactions like Page Server Component (/path/to/route) (unless using the Edge runtime), and you will instead receive transactions for your App Router SSR requests that look like GET /path/to/route.

If you are on Sentry SaaS, this may have an effect on your quota consumption: Less transactions, more spans.

Dependabot will resolve any conflicts with this PR as long as you don't alter it yourself. You can also trigger a rebase manually by commenting @dependabot rebase.


Dependabot commands and options
You can trigger Dependabot actions by commenting on this PR: - `@dependabot rebase` will rebase this PR - `@dependabot recreate` will recreate this PR, overwriting any edits that have been made to it - `@dependabot merge` will merge this PR after your CI passes on it - `@dependabot squash and merge` will squash and merge this PR after your CI passes on it - `@dependabot cancel merge` will cancel a previously requested merge and block automerging - `@dependabot reopen` will reopen this PR if it is closed - `@dependabot close` will close this PR and stop Dependabot recreating it. You can achieve the same result by closing it manually - `@dependabot show ignore conditions` will show all of the ignore conditions of the specified dependency - `@dependabot ignore this major version` will close this PR and stop Dependabot creating any more for this major version (unless you reopen the PR or upgrade to it yourself) - `@dependabot ignore this minor version` will close this PR and stop Dependabot creating any more for this minor version (unless you reopen the PR or upgrade to it yourself) - `@dependabot ignore this dependency` will close this PR and stop Dependabot creating any more for this dependency (unless you reopen the PR or upgrade to it yourself)
